# "June—The College Man" This satirical illustration depicts a young man in a boater hat and striped jacket sitting with a woman by what appears to be a seaside railing. The caption identifies him as "the college man." The satire likely mocks the idle leisure lifestyle of college-educated men during this period. The scene suggests romantic flirtation or courtship rather than productive activity—the man appears to be relaxing and socializing rather than working or pursuing serious endeavors. His fashionable attire and casual demeanor, combined with the romantic seaside setting, suggest he represents a privileged class enjoying summer leisure. The joke appears to critique the college man as more concerned with social pleasures and romance than meaningful work or contribution to society.
